Background technology
Current China sludge disposal technology is broadly divided into burning and mummification.But the investment needed for sludge incineration is large, and working cost is high, so without particular requirement, generally do not adopt the method for directly burning.Sludge drying uses the widest method at present, and through the development of decades, the advantage polluting drying technique just displays, and mainly contains mud and significantly subtracts appearance; Form particle or powdery stable prod, sludge character improves greatly; Product odorless and pathogen-free domestic; Product serves many purposes.Can, so will realize the recycling of mud, sludge drying be the important the first step, and the cost of sludge drying is mainly heat energy, therefore select appropriate thermal source to be the key point reduced costs.
The legacy equipment of sludge drying mainly contains:
1, direct-heating type, principle is convective heating, and the equipment of representative has rotary drum, fluidized-bed etc.;
2, indirect heating type, principle is conduction or Contact Heating, and the equipment of representative has spiral, disk, thin layer, video disc, paddle etc.;
3, thermal radiation heating-type, have belt, spiral etc., but these operations of equipment is complicated, need higher running cost.

Embodiment
With reference to accompanying drawing 1 to accompanying drawing 3, the utility model is a kind of device utilizing solar energy desiccation mud, and its cost of manufacture is cheap, sludge drying successful, can realize a step mummification of mud, and in mud, moisture reclaims and the recycling of mud after mummification, has very large application and popularization value.
Concrete, this device comprises the bracing frame 1 be obliquely installed, and is parallel to bottom it and is provided with mud pan 2 and transparent glass baffle plate 3 in bracing frame 1, and wherein, transparent glass baffle plate 3 is fixed on above bracing frame 1, with its formation mummification greenhouse.Because the radiation of transparent glass for less than 3 μm has preferably through ability, therefore sunlight ray can arrive mud pan 2, mud and air by transparent glass baffle plate 3, and changes into heat energy, forms Greenhouse effect, reaches the effect of drying mud.
Meanwhile, below bracing frame 1, be provided with adjusting bracket 4, bracing frame 1 can be made to regulate angle of inclination, with maximum using sun power according to optimum illumination.For preventing mud from gliding, in mud pan 2, being provided with some auxiliary bars 21, obtaining farthest evenly mummification to make mud.In mud drying process, the moisture of device evaporation and condensation will come together in the drip tray of bracing frame 1 time edge place's setting.In addition, in bracing frame 1, vacuum fan 5 can be set, for the stiffening device inner air convection when sunlight is sufficient not with accelerate sludge drying process.
The process of this Novel sewage sludge drying device dewatered sludge can be divided into:
1, radiation mummification, after mud in device accepts outside sunlight Net long wave radiation, temperature raises, mud internal moisture is made to move quickly into Sludge Surface by capillarity, add the moisture content of Sludge Surface, evaporate rapidly after reaching capacity, flow to drip tray after the transpiring moisture transparent glass baffle plate 3 arrived in device forms water droplet, realize the recycling of moisture.
2, convection current mummification, when sunlight is very weak, the ventilation plant that device both sides are arranged plays the leading role of sludge drying, by convection of air effect, wet air in device is discharged, make the humidity of Sludge Surface enter unsaturated state by original state of saturation, thus impel mud internal moisture air evaporation towards periphery further.
3, when the water ratio in mud is evaporated to 40% ~ 60%, the organism in mud carries out aerobic fermentation, and the temperature of release plays accelerates mummification effect, makes mud obtain stabilization treatment.
It should be noted that above-mentioned three drying process carry out simultaneously.
In order to accelerate the evaporation of moisture in mud, this device is provided with telescopic lifting adjusting bracket 4 and built-in temperature wet bulb thermometer, the angle of inclination of sun power mud drying device is regulated according to local optimum illumination, reach maximum using sun power, what make the sludge drying time become manipulates simultaneously, realize semi-automatic and full-automatic technique, make it adapt to the demand of mummification operation under different weather and Various Seasonal condition, shorten treatment cycle.
